>>> > Hello Hackerspace folks-
>>> >
>>> >
>>> >
>>> > Last year was the first Radio Shack Hackerspace Challenge, a friendly
>>> competition between Ace Monster Toys in Oakland, CA, and Artisan's Asylum
>>> in Somerville, MA.  It's happening again this year, and we're looking for
>>> challengers to take on the current champs (Artisan's Asylum).
>>> >
>>>
>>> >
>>> >
>>> > The challenge is sponsored by Radio Shack, and will be featured in
>>> print in Popular Mechanics magazine (and therefore seen by millions of
>>> people).  It's part of Radio Shack's "Great Create" campaign, which
>>> includes an effort to improve their offerings to the DIY community.
>>> >
>>>
>>> >
>>> >
>>> > This is a great opportunity to work on a cool project, and get some
>>> good publicity for your hackerspace and for the hackerspace movement
>>> overall. I'd love to hear from spaces interested in forming a team and
>>> throwing their hat in the ring.
>>> >
>>>
>>> >
>>> >
>>> > More specifics on the challenge will be available a bit later, but it
>>> will take place over the month of June, and each team will build a project
>>> based on a theme (tba).  Both teams will get profiled in the magazine.
